A nurse in a country health department is caring for a client who states, I have been drinking too much in the evenings since my friend died last years.. Which of the following responses should the nurse make?

A - It sounds like you are probably an alcoholic.

B - Don't you think your family is being affected by your drinking?

C - Can I give you some information about Alcoholics Anonymous?

D - I don't think your friend would have approved of your drinking.

Final answer:

The nurse should respond by offering support and providing information about Alcoholics Anonymous.

Step-by-step explanation:

The nurse should respond by offering support and providing information about Alcoholics Anonymous. Option C - Can I give you some information about Alcoholics Anonymous? - would be the most appropriate response in this situation. By offering information about Alcoholics Anonymous, the nurse is providing the client with resources to address their excessive drinking in a supportive and non-judgmental manner. This response acknowledges the client's concerns and offers a potential solution for their drinking problem
